The Program

Now Touring: Public Art Billboards shines a spotlight on artwork from Calgary’s Public Art Collection by making it part of people’s daily commutes. This program started in December 2023 and features images of artworks on billboards across the city. For each series, different works from the City of Calgary Public Art Collection are selected by a local curator. The majority of these works are currently in storage and not on display to the public. Many of the billboards are located in parts of the city that are not home to permanent public art installations.
